Top 10 Richest Sportsmen in the World 2023

In the realm of sports, talent, and dedication often go hand in hand with fame and fortune. The world’s top athletes not only achieve greatness on the field, court, or track but also amass staggering wealth through their sporting endeavors and lucrative endorsement deals.

The richest sportsmen in the world have not only showcased their prowess in their respective sports but have also capitalized on their fame to build lucrative business empires. From basketball legends like Michael Jordan and LeBron James to Formula One icons such as Michael Schumacher and Eddie Jordan, these athletes have not only dominated their sports but have also become symbols of wealth and achievement.

In this article, we will take a close look at the top 10 richest sportsmen in the world in 2023, whose exceptional skills have propelled them to unprecedented financial success.

Despite some of them being retired, these athletes have successfully maintained and increased their net worth, ensuring their continued status among the wealthiest individuals. Several of these athletes consistently feature in the Forbes list of the World’s Highest-Paid Athletes, further solidifying their financial prowess.

Michael Jordan

Net Worth: $2.2B
Undoubtedly one of the greatest basketball players of all time, Michael Jordan tops the list as the richest sportsman in the world. His unparalleled success on the court with the Chicago Bulls, coupled with his savvy business ventures, most notably the Jordan brand, has catapulted his net worth to an astounding $2.2 billion. Jordan’s relentless drive for excellence and his ability to turn his sporting prowess into a global brand has solidified his position as a sports icon and a financial powerhouse.

Ion Tiriac

Net Worth: $1.2B
Ion Tiriac, a former professional tennis player turned successful businessman, ranks second on our list. After retiring from tennis, Tiriac ventured into sports management and eventually became one of the most influential figures in Romanian sports. His investments in various industries, including banking, automotive, and real estate, have contributed significantly to his impressive net worth of $1.2 billion. Tiriac’s entrepreneurial acumen and his passion for sports have made him a true titan in the world of wealth and athleticism.

Anna Kasprzak

Net Worth: $1B
Breaking barriers in a traditionally male-dominated sport, Danish dressage rider Anna Kasprzak has not only excelled in equestrian competitions but has also amassed a substantial fortune. With a net worth of $1 billion, Kasprzak’s success in the dressage arena, coupled with her family’s business ventures, has propelled her to the pinnacle of both sporting and financial achievements. Her dedication to her craft and her entrepreneurial spirit has solidified her status as one of the wealthiest sportswomen in the world.

Tiger Woods

Net Worth: $800M
A household name in the world of golf, Tiger Woods has left an indelible mark on the sport both on and off the course. His exceptional talent, numerous tournament victories, and lucrative endorsement deals have resulted in a staggering net worth of $800 million. Woods’ impact on golf extends far beyond his sporting achievements, as he has been instrumental in elevating the sport’s popularity and financial prospects. Despite facing personal and physical challenges, Woods remains a global sporting icon and a wealthy athlete.

Junior Bridgeman

Net Worth: $600M
Junior Bridgeman, a former professional basketball player turned successful entrepreneur, has transitioned seamlessly from the court to the boardroom. Following his retirement from the NBA, Bridgeman ventured into the restaurant industry and built a fast-food empire that now spans hundreds of locations. With a net worth of $600 million, Bridgeman’s business acumen and his ability to capitalize on opportunities outside of basketball have made him one of the wealthiest retired athletes in the world.

Lionel Messi

Net Worth: $600M
Arguably the greatest footballer of his generation, Lionel Messi has not only mesmerized fans with his extraordinary skills but has also amassed significant wealth throughout his career. As a long-time star player for FC Barcelona and now with Paris Saint-Germain, Messi’s success on the field, combined with lucrative endorsement deals, has resulted in a net worth of $600 million. His exceptional talent, charisma, and global appeal have established him as a football legend and a financially successful athlete.

Michael Schumacher

Net Worth: $600M
Regarded as one of the greatest Formula One drivers in history, Michael Schumacher’s dominance on the race track has translated into substantial financial success. With a net worth of $600 million, Schumacher’s record-breaking achievements and his strategic business investments have solidified his status as a sporting legend and a wealthy sportsman. Despite his tragic skiing accident in 2013, Schumacher’s legacy and his financial empire continue to thrive.

Roger Staubach

Net Worth: $600M
Roger Staubach, a former American football quarterback, has not only achieved success on the field but has also made his mark in the world of business. After his illustrious career with the Dallas Cowboys, Staubach founded a successful real estate company that has contributed significantly to his net worth of $600 million. Staubach’s leadership skills and his ability to excel both in sports and in entrepreneurship have made him a symbol of success and wealth.

LeBron James

Net Worth: $600M
LeBron James, a modern-day basketball superstar, has revolutionized the sport both on and off the court. His impressive performances for various NBA teams, coupled with his numerous endorsement deals and business ventures, have resulted in a net worth of $600 million. James’ influence extends beyond basketball, as he is a prominent figure in social activism and philanthropy. With his remarkable wealth and impact, James has solidified his position as one of the wealthiest and most influential athletes in the world.

Eddie Jordan

Net Worth: $600M
Eddie Jordan, a former kart racing driver, and Formula One team owner, completes our list of the top 10 richest sportsmen in the world. Jordan’s involvement in motorsport, both as a driver and team principal, has played a significant role in accumulating his net worth of $600 million. His vibrant personality and astute business decisions have earned him a place among the wealthiest individuals in the sports industry.
